Java CronTriggerFactoryBeanクラスの使用方法を教えてください
CronTriggerFactoryBeanクラスはSpring FrameworkでCron式を使用したスケジュール付きジョブ用のトリガーを作成するためのクラスです。以下にCronTriggerFactoryBeanクラスを使用する手順を記載します。
- CronTriggerFactoryBeanをインスタンス化します。
CronTriggerFactoryBean cronTriggerFactoryBean = new CronTriggerFactoryBean();
- CRON式を設定する:
cronTriggerFactoryBean.setCronExpression("*/5 * * * * ?");
- タスクに名前とグループを設定する。
cronTriggerFactoryBean.setName("myTrigger");
cronTriggerFactoryBean.setGroup("myGroup");
- ジョブ詳細にタスク関連を設定する:
cronTriggerFactoryBean.setJobDetail(myJobDetail);
- CronTriggerFactoryBean の初期化に afterPropertiesSet メソッドを使用する。
cronTriggerFactoryBean.afterPropertiesSet();
- 作成済みのCronTriggerインスタンスの取得。
CronTrigger cronTrigger = cronTriggerFactoryBean.getObject();
- CronTriggerオブジェクトをSchedulerオブジェクトに関連付け、定期的なタスクのスケジュールを実行します。
CronTriggerFactoryBeanクラス使用する基本手順は以上です。具体的なニーズに応じて、カスタマイズや拡張を行うことができます。